What are some best practices for achieving precision in the design and construction of urban spaces?

1. Define clear goals: It is essential to set clear goals and objectives before the design phase. This will ensure that the design aligns with the intended purpose of the space.

2. Analyze context: A thorough analysis of the surrounding environment, including physical, economic, social, and cultural factors, is necessary to create a design that is well-suited to the local context.

3. Involve stakeholders: Stakeholder involvement is critical to ensure that the needs and preferences of all parties are taken into account. This can include community members, policymakers, developers, and designers.

4. Plan for flexibility: As urban spaces change over time, it is important to design with future flexibility in mind, allowing for adaptations to be made easily.

5. Use appropriate technology: Cutting-edge technology can be highly effective in precision design and construction, as it can help model and simulate the effects of design decisions.

6. Emphasize sustainability: Sustainable design principles can help reduce negative impacts on the environment, reduce energy consumption, and improve long-term maintenance.

7. Strive for quality construction: Detailed communication between designers, engineers, and contractors is crucial to ensure that construction meets design specifications and upholds high quality standards.

8. Measure and evaluate: Measuring and evaluating the effectiveness of urban spaces after construction can help identify areas for improvement and inform future design decisions.
